Balmoral Beach is a serene crescent of golden sand on Sydney's Lower North Shore, offering a peaceful escape from the city bustle. Its calm, sheltered waters make it a favourite for families, while the grassy foreshore and heritage rotunda create a classic beachside atmosphere. The backdrop of leafy cliffs and grand Federation homes adds to its refined charm.

Suggested Time to Spend

Half a day is perfect for Balmoral Beach. Arrive mid-morning to claim a spot on the sand, take a dip in the baths, and enjoy a leisurely lunch at the Bathers' Pavilion. In the afternoon, stroll along the foreshore path to Rocky Point for panoramic views. For sunset, linger with a drink at the beachfront kiosk.
